首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

返回所有满足属性条件的数组

是指根据给定的属性条件,从一个数组中筛选出满足条件的元素,并将这些元素组成一个新的数组返回。

在云计算领域中,可以使用各种编程语言和技术来实现返回满足属性条件的数组。以下是一个通用的实现示例:

代码语言:python
代码运行次数:0
复制
def filter_array_by_property(array, property_condition):
    result = []
    for item in array:
        if item[property_condition['property']] == property_condition['value']:
            result.append(item)
    return result

上述示例代码中,array表示待筛选的原始数组,property_condition是一个字典,包含了属性条件,其中property表示要筛选的属性名称,value表示属性的值。代码通过遍历原始数组,判断每个元素的指定属性值是否满足条件,如果满足则将该元素添加到结果数组中。

这种返回满足属性条件的数组的方法在实际开发中非常常见,可以用于各种场景,例如筛选特定类型的用户、过滤符合某个条件的数据等。

腾讯云提供了丰富的云计算产品和服务,其中与返回满足属性条件的数组相关的产品和服务包括:

  1. 云数据库 TencentDB:提供高性能、可扩展的数据库服务,可根据属性条件查询和过滤数据。产品介绍链接:TencentDB
  2. 云服务器 CVM:提供弹性计算能力,可通过自定义脚本和编程语言实现返回满足属性条件的数组。产品介绍链接:云服务器 CVM
  3. 云函数 SCF:无服务器计算服务,可根据属性条件触发函数执行,并返回满足条件的结果。产品介绍链接:云函数 SCF

以上是腾讯云提供的一些相关产品和服务,可以根据具体需求选择适合的产品来实现返回满足属性条件的数组。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Excel公式练习45: 从矩阵数组返回满足条件所有组合数

这四个值总和等于F2中值 2. 这四个值中彼此位于不同行和列 ? 图1 下图2是图1示例中满足条件6种组合。 ? 图2 先不看答案,自已动手试一试。...关键是,参数cols固定为数组{0,1,2,3},显然意味着四个元素组合中每个都将分别来自四个不同列,然后变换传递给参数rows数组,即满足确保没有两个元素在同一行条件所有可能排列。...然而,我们不仅限于将一维数组传递给OFFSET函数:如果我们能够以某种方式生成一个数组,该数组由上述四个元素组成所有数组组成。...,其中每一行等于上面给出24种排列之一,然后将其传递给OFFSET函数,实现对所有24个数组同时处理。...虽然我们可以将诸如SMALL之类函数与其他一些函数例如LARGE、FREQUENCY或MODE.MULT一起使用,返回一个大小与传递给函数大小不同数组,但是通常根本没有必要将数组缩减到这样程度:

3.3K10
  • Excel公式技巧20: 从列表中返回满足多个条件数据

    在实际工作中,我们经常需要从某列返回数据,该数据对应于另一列满足一个或多个条件数据中最大值。 如下图1所示,需要返回指定序号(列A)最新版本(列B)对应日期(列C)。 ?...千万不能忽略了这一要点,即如果采用以下简单方法: =INDEX(C2:C10,MATCH(MAX(IF(A2:A10=F1,B2:B10)),B2:B10,0)) 尽管此公式构造仍可以返回正确值,但完全不能保证所有情况下都正确...原因是与条件对应最大值不是在B2:B10中,而是针对不同序号。而且,如果该情况发生在希望返回值之前行中,则MATCH函数显然不会返回我们想要值。...B10,0)) 转换为: =INDEX(C2:C10,MATCH(4,B2:B10,0)) 转换为: =INDEX(C2:C10,MATCH(4,{4;2;5;3;1;3;4;1;2},0)) 很显示,数组第一个满足条件值并不是我们想要查找值所在位置...: =INDEX(C2:C10,1) 得到: 2013-2-21 这并不是满足我们条件对应值。

    8.6K10

    CA1819:属性不应返回数组

    值 规则 ID CA1819 类别 “性能” 修复是中断修复还是非中断修复 重大 原因 属性返回数组。 默认情况下,此规则仅查看外部可见属性和类型,但这是可配置。...规则说明 即使属性是只读,该属性返回数组也不受写入保护。 若要使数组不会被更改,属性必须返回数组副本。 通常,用户不能理解调用这种属性负面性能影响。...何时禁止显示警告 可禁止显示从 Attribute 类派生特性中由属性引发警告。 特性可以包含返回数组属性,但不能包含返回集合属性。...包含特定 API 图面 你可以仅为此规则、为所有规则或为此类别(性能)中所有规则配置此选项。 有关详细信息,请参阅代码质量规则配置选项。...,请将属性设置为方法或更改属性返回集合而不是数组

    59400

    Excel公式练习59: 获取与满足多个查找条件所有

    本次练习是:如下图1所示,单元格区域A1:E25中存放着数据,列D中是要查找值需满足条件,列I和列J中显示查找到结果,示例中显示是1月份南区超市销售蔬菜及其数量。 ?...图1 要求在I2中输入公式,向右向下拖拉以获取全部满足条件数据。 先不看答案,自已动手试一试。...公式解析 公式中: COUNTIFS($A:$A,$G$6,$B:$B,$G$9,$C:$C,$G$3)<ROWS($I$2:I2) 用来计算符合条件结果数(本例中为5),并与已放置值单元格数(已返回值...5个3,表明有5条数据满足条件。...: 土豆 由于COUNTIFS($A:$A,$G$6,$B:$B,$G$9,$C:$C,$G$3)<ROWS($I$2:I2)转换为: 5<1 结果为: False 因此,该单元格中公式返回结果为:

    2.8K20

    网站建设需要满足条件

    它根据现代人已经越来越离不开网络,为大家提供无线便利。为了让人们感到更加方便,最近移动网站正如火如荼地进行着,很多企业都察觉到了这样趋势,所以都在努力拓展这方面的服务。...但是想要做得好,就不是每个人都能做到了。那么优秀手机网站建设应该要满足哪些条件呢? 一、内容保证足够新颖 题材丰富,可以保证大家积极性。移动网站创建之后,并不代表这就是终点了。...二、打开速度要快 我们现在的人都追求快速有序,因为我们现在生活在一个快节奏环境中。所以手机网站也是一样,必须要确保网站使用速度。...一个好网站并不是说包装多好,真正价值才是最终目标,手机速度越快,客户体验次数才会变多。...四、做好定位,排布要清晰 整体建设过程要有条理,避免出现混淆不清状况。同时,也要保证企业背景、产品信息和公司实力表达,确保第一次参观用户能够放心。

    2.2K20

    数组乘积--满足result = input数组中除了input之外所有乘积(假设不会溢出

    数组乘积(15分) 输入:一个长度为n整数数组input 输出:一个长度为n整数数组result,满足result[i] = input数组中除了input[i]之外所有乘积(假设不会溢出)...1 /* 2 * 一个长度为n整数数组result,满足result[i]=除input[i]之外所有乘积(不溢出),比如 3 * 输入input={2,3,4,5};输出 result...7 * 方法二:先保存i位置前乘积到result[i],再用一变量保存i位置后乘积,结果相乘,即可。...result = new int[n]; 43 arrayMultiply(s,result,n); 44 return 0; 45 } 其中小米2013年校园招聘出了类似的题: 数组乘积...(15分) 输入:一个长度为n整数数组input 输出:一个长度为n整数数组result,满足result[i] = input数组中除了input[i]之外所有乘积(假设不会溢出)。

    76590

    满足你对 Api 所有幻想

    √ √ × 修改成员权限 √ √ × 邀请/移出成员 √ √ × ⏱ 4.2 项目权限为了满足团队多层次管理需求,每个成员可以按项目设置管理员、普通成员、只读成员、禁止访问角色,对应权限如下...如现有 Mock 语法无法满足需求,建议使用 正则表达式 @regexp 来实现灵活定制。正则表达式基本能满足各种特殊场景需求。...9.1 脚本可实现功能测试(断言)请求返回结果正确性(后置脚本)。动态修改接口请求参数,如增加接口签名参数等(前置脚本)。接口请求之间传递数据(使用脚本操作变量)。...图片 9.3 全局脚本和分组脚本支持全局设置(在项目概览里设置)前置操作、后置操作,设置后项目里所有接口运行时都会生效。支持分组里设置前置操作、后置操作,设置后分组里所有接口运行时都会生效。...接口请求执行流程如下:全局前置脚本 -> 分组前置脚本 -> 接口前置脚本 -> 发送接口请求 -> 返回接口结果 -> 全局后置脚本 -> 分组后置脚本 -> 接口后置脚本 9.4 调试脚本调试脚本可以在

    78520

    SpringBoot返回枚举对象中所有属性以对象形式返回(一个@JSONType解决)

    一些固定不变数据我们可以通过枚举来定义,减少对数据库查询。是一种常见开发技巧! 常见场景需求是:通过某一个属性获取对应枚举属性另一个值;还有就是常量枚举,比如一下统一返回状态和编码!...==小编需求是把枚举中所有属性都取出来,转成实体类那种返回给前端!== 最简单解决就是拿到所有的然后便利加到新集合里,这样还需要定义一个实体类来接收转一下!...这样有点麻烦,小编也是无意发现了,项目中有以前大佬留下来一个注解@JSONType(serializeEnumAsJavaBean = true),一加上只需要我们使用枚举.values()即可直接帮助我们返回

    3.6K10

    Apifox:满足你对 Api 所有幻想

    × 修改成员权限 √ √ × 邀请/移出成员 √ √ × ⏱ 4.2 项目权限 为了满足团队多层次管理需求,每个成员可以按项目设置管理员、普通成员、只读成员、禁止访问角色,对应权限如下: 权限名称...如现有 Mock 语法无法满足需求,建议使用 正则表达式 @regexp 来实现灵活定制。正则表达式基本能满足各种特殊场景需求。...9.1 脚本可实现功能 测试(断言)请求返回结果正确性(后置脚本)。 动态修改接口请求参数,如增加接口签名参数等(前置脚本)。 接口请求之间传递数据(使用脚本操作变量)。...9.3 全局脚本和分组脚本 支持全局设置(在项目概览里设置)前置操作、后置操作,设置后项目里所有接口运行时都会生效。...支持分组里设置前置操作、后置操作,设置后分组里所有接口运行时都会生效。

    1.1K10

    使用FILTER函数筛选满足多个条件数据

    标签:Excel函数,FILTER函数 FILTER函数是一个动态数组函数,可以基于定义条件筛选一系列数据,其语法为: FILTER(数组,包括, [是否为空]) 其中,参数数组,是想要筛选数据,...参数包括,指定筛选条件,应返回TRUE,以便将其包含在查询中。参数是否为空,如果没有满足筛选条件结果,则可以给该参数指定要返回内容,可选。 我们可以使用FILTER函数返回满足多个条件数据。...假设我们要获取两个条件满足数据,如下图1所示示例数据,要返回白鹤公司销售香蕉数据。...图2 如果我们想要获取芒果和葡萄所有数据,则使用公式: =FILTER(A2:D11,(C2:C11="芒果")+(C2:C11="葡萄")) 将两个条件相加,表示两者满足之一即可。...例如,想要获取白鹤公司芒果和葡萄所有数据,则使用公式: =FILTER(A2:D11,((C2:C11="芒果")+(C2:C11="葡萄"))*(A2:A11="白鹤"))

    2K20

    数组和进阶指针经典笔试题12道】这些题,满足你对数组和指针所有幻想,come on !

    )-整个数组 printf("%u\n", sizeof(a+0));//8-不是单独数组名-数组首元素地址 printf("%u\n", sizeof(*a));//4-数组首元素地址解引用..."%u\n", sizeof(&a));//8-整个数组地址 printf("%u\n", sizeof(*&a));//16-对整个数组地址解引用,得到是整个数组-sizeof(数组名) printf...("%u\n", sizeof(&a+1));//8-&a是整个数组地址,+1跳过一个数组,还是一个数组地址 printf("%u\n", sizeof(&a[0]));//8-首元素地址 printf...[0]));//8错//4*4=16对 sizeof(一维数组数组名)-整个第一个一维数组 printf("%d\n", sizeof(a[0]+1));//8-第2个一维数组地址 printf(...("%d\n", sizeof(*(a+1)));//8错//4*4=16对 sizeof(一维数组数组名)-整个第2个一维数组 printf("%d\n", sizeof(a+1));//8-第2个一维数组地址

    29430

    jQuery选择器(满足所有业务)

    下一个同辈元素集合 $("#demo~p") //选取id为demo元素后所有同辈元素集合 属性选择器(返回元素集合) $("[href]") //选取所有带有 href 属性元素...:even //选取索引是偶数所有元素,索引从0开始,返回元素集合 :odd //选取索引是奇数所有元素,索引从0开始,返回元素集合 :eq(index) //选取索引等于...) //选取含有元素元素 $("p:parent") //选取含有子元素或者文本元素元素 可见性过滤选择器 :hidden //选取所有不可见元素,返回元素集合...:visible //选取所有可见元素,返回元素集合 表单对象属性过滤选择器(返回元素集合) :enabled //选取所有可用元素 :disabled //选取所有不可用元素 :checked...select option:selected") //选取所有被选中选项元素 :read-only //用于匹配设置 "readonly"(只读) 属性元素 表单选择器(返回元素集合) $("

    89620

    针对属性条件编译优化

    现有代码可以利用新构造来改进,引入新功能,提供新编译检查,更好性能等等。但是,现有代码引入新属性意味着不能在旧编译器上使用。自然而然你会想到用条件编译来解决该问题。...hasAttribute(AttributeName),如果当前语言环境支持AttributeName属性,则返回true, 反之则false。...,可以存在一个条件子句#if......解析编译器不接受条件编译 if 分支由于支持自定义属性属性具有非常通用语法,对于我们在 Swift 引入任何新特性来说,都足够了。...,仍然能在现有的编译器上解析,即使该条件不能用于声明上,因为虽然走进了对应 if 分支,但是编译器有可能无法识别该内容。

    88740
    领券